There is no audio on any website in Firefox only. I'm using Windows 11

  1. Numbered list item When a video is playing there used to be an audio icon showing the tab is playing audio, this does not show anymore.
  2. Numbered list item Firefox does not appear in the Windows volume mixer
  3. Numbered list item The Firefox Task Manager Utility 'Windows Media Framework Audio Decoder is always idle.
  4. Numbered list item I've restarted the Windows AudioSrv service and Windows explorer process

Nothing works. Please help.

I'm sorry to hear that you're experiencing audio issues in Firefox on Windows 11. Let's try some troubleshooting steps together to resolve this. First, please check if there are any updates available for Firefox. Updating to the latest version might fix the problem. If that doesn't help, try restarting your computer in Safe Mode and check if the audio works there. If it does, it could indicate that an extension or add-on is causing the issue. Additionally, you can try clearing your browser cache and cookies. If the problem persists, we might need to look into your audio settings on Windows. Go to Windows Settings > Sound > Advanced Sound Options and make sure Firefox is not muted or set to low volume. Also go to the sound settings which can be available in the start menu and check if the correct speaker are selected.
